George III Mahogany Cellerette Wine Chest Champagne Bucket 1770
About the Item
You are viewing a gorgeous period George III cellarette wine cooler
Circa 1770
Crafted from mahogany with triple banded brass decoration and handles
Stands on original castors so easy to move
Oval shape and a lovely patina to the mahogany
Lined with metal on the inside to keep the wine cool
Purchased from a private house sale in London's Marylebone
A cellarette or cellaret is a small furniture cabinet, available in various sizes,
shapes, and designs which is used to store bottles of alcoholic beverages such as wine or whiskey
